**Q: Why did my request get a 429 from the Tollgate gateway?**

Tollgate enforces per-service token buckets: 200 requests/minute default, bursts up to 50. Limits are keyed on the calling service identity, not IP. If you're reviewing code that retries on 429, check it honors the Retry-After header and backs off exponentially — hammering the gateway triggers a temporary ban. Custom limits require a quota entry in the gateway config repo, approved by the platform team. For quota increases or disputes, email the gateway owners at the address below.

escalation mailbox, fahaf-bajep: druael@lumiccorp.internal

# Break-glass: SQL Lint Overrides

The Quernstone linter blocks merges on SQL files that fail rules Q-101 through Q-140 (unqualified deletes, missing transaction wrappers, implicit casts). During an incident, on-call may bypass linting via the break-glass pipeline. Document the rule IDs bypassed in the incident channel and file a follow-up ticket within 24 hours. The bypass pipeline runs under a sealed service identity; unsealing it requires the break-glass recovery passphrase. The current passphrase for this quarter appears on the line below.

vault phrase of kajef-tafog = wenox-briix

Hi team,

Before I hand off the 3.2 release, please note the humidity sensor drift reported on Verdana controllers in the Elmbrook trial site. Drift exceeds 4% after roughly ten days of continuous operation; firmware 3.2.1 adds an automatic recalibration cycle every 72 hours. Support should advise growers to install 3.2.1 and trigger a manual recalibration once. The hotfix bundle must be verified before distribution, so I'm including the signing key used for the 3.2.1 packages below.

release key, fahof-yagap: bky3_m5d

## Tuning

The receipt mailer (Almsgate) batches donation receipts and sends through the Thornquay relay. On-call: if the queue backs up, resist the urge to crank batch size — the relay rate-limits per connection, and bigger batches just mean bigger retries. Scale worker count first, then shorten the flush interval. Dedupe window must stay longer than the retry horizon or donors get duplicate receipts, which generates tickets. All knobs live in one place and are read at worker start. Current production values follow.

tuning table, kajop-yafof:
QUOTAS = {
    "wenath": 10,
    "ulaael": 5,
}